Great and informative tour. Great guide and driver. Questionable check in. - Zeferino was an excellent guide and Jonathon was a great driver. Learned a lot that we didn’t know about Mayan culture. Really enjoyed the tour. Word of advice. Trip was advertised as NO EXTRA EXPENSES yet when we arrived to check in, the checkin person tried to collect an additional $40 in taxes for the two of us and an additional $48 US per person for life jackets that were required at the cenote. After repeatedly explaining to him that there were to be NO EXTRA EXPENSES and showing him the Viator listing he finally agreed that no taxes were due but insisted that there was a $48 per person fee for life jackets. My wife and I both thought that this was outrageous and repeatedly asked if it was $48 US per jacket and he insisted $48 US. We did not pay for the life jackets at checkin. I reached out to Viator while on the bus to Tulum via their chat feature to get clarification regarding these Extra Fees and was told they would check with the tour operator and get back to me but we never heard back. When we arrived at the cenote, we learned that the life jacket fee was $4 per person. The lunch was buffet style and we both enjoyed it. Unfortunately, non alcohol drinks such as bottled water was an additional expense at lunch. Fortunately our driver had a cooler stocked with water. I would bring a non disposable water bottle and umbrella. Plastic disposable water bottles are not allowed in the archeological sites. Overall we had a fantastic trip even though we feel that the checkin person was trying to take advantage of us by attempting to collect additional money from us. Great guide, great driver, nice overview of the sites.
